This is a regression present on the mainline, 10 and 9 branches, in the form 
of an internal error when a covariant-only thunk is inlined into its caller.

Tested on x86-64/Linux, applied on the mainline, 10 and 9 branches.


2021-01-25  Eric Botcazou  <ebotca...@adacore.com>

        * gcc-interface/trans.c (make_covariant_thunk): Set DECL_CONTEXT
        of the parameters and do not set TREE_PUBLIC on the thunk.
        (maybe_make_gnu_thunk): Pass the alias to the covariant thunk.
        * gcc-interface/utils.c (finish_subprog_decl): Set the DECL_CONTEXT
        of the parameters here...
        (begin_subprog_body): ...instead of here.


2021-01-25  Eric Botcazou  <ebotca...@adacore.com>

        * gnat.dg/thunk2.adb, gnat.dg/thunk2.ads: New test.
        * gnat.dg/thunk2_pkg.ads: New helper.
